Jill Garber Western Bolo with 19th-Century Italian Micro-Mosaic Cross
A wearable work of art, this one-of-a-kind bolo by designer Jill Garber unites the soul of European antiquity with her signature Western romanticism. At its heart is an authentic late–19th-century Italian micromosaic cross, originally crafted in Rome during the golden age of devotional mosaic art. The intricate floral panels—each composed of hundreds of hand-set glass tesserae—reflect the exquisite craftsmanship of Italy’s renowned micromosaic tradition, which flourished between c. 1880 and 1910 as pilgrims and Grand Tour travelers sought finely made religious treasures from the Eternal City.
Jill has re-imagined this historical cross with striking originality, setting it into a bold sterling silver-beaded frame and adorning it with hand-selected turquoise stones that echo the cross’s luminous sky-blue mosaic ground. The piece is finished as an elevated Western bolo on a braided leather cord, merging centuries-old artistry with contemporary couture sensibility.
